Durability and Longevity 

One of the main benefits of using threaded pipe fittings is their durability. When installed properly, these fittings can last for decades without any issues. They are designed to withstand extreme temperatures and pressure, making them ideal for use in industrial settings where other materials may not be able to stand up to the conditions. Additionally, they will not corrode or rust over time like some other materials can, making them a great long-term investment in your plumbing system. 

 

Easy Installation 

Another great advantage of using threaded pipe fittings is that they are very easy to install. Since they have threads on both ends, all you need to do is connect one side of the fitting to one end of the pipe and then screw it into place with a wrench or similar tool. This makes them much easier to work with than traditional welding methods which require special tools and expertise in order to complete properly. Additionally, since there are no welds involved with threaded connections, you don’t have to worry about leaks or other problems associated with damaged welds in your plumbing system. 

Threaded fittings also come in a variety of materials and sizes, so you can easily find the perfect fitting for your project. 

Threaded pipe fittings are also very cost effective when compared to other methods. Since there is no welding required and no special tools needed, you can save money on labor costs as well as material costs.
